Fungalpedia – Note 1960, Requienella
Requienella Fabre

Classification: Requienellaceae, Pyrenulales, Chaetothyriomycetidae, Eurotiomycetes, Pezizomycotina, Ascomycota, Fungi
Requienella was introduced by Fabre (1883), however, it has been shown that the three species recognised by him in Requienella belonged to other genera. Boise (1986) reinstated Requienella by typifying the genus with R. seminuda (= Sphaeria seminuda). Based on morphology, the genus was been classified in Dothideomycetes, however, Jaklitsch et al. (2016b) showed the genus belongs to the class Sordariomycetes, despite its apparently fissitunicate asci. Requienella fraxini and R. seminuda are accepted in Requienella based on morphology and sequence data and R. princeps has been transferred to Decaisnella (Barr 1990a).
Type species: Requienella seminuda (Pers.) Boise.
